The Proposal
Michael had asked Laura's parents for her hand in marriage in August 2011, unbeknownst to her. While her mother struggled to keep this secret, the engagement ring was special ordered from Fort Wayne. The ring was overnighted and arrived in Clemson hours before his trip to visit Laura for the weekend. Michael and Laura had decided to go on a 7am walk on the beach that Saturday morning. While Michael insisted on showering and wearing normal clothing for the morning ahead, Laura refused both of those things and wore workout clothes. On the way across the bridge to Coligny Beach on Hilton Head Island, it started to sprinkle, at which time Laura made clear her displeasure at continuing to go on a walk. Luckily, the weather cleared up and turned into a beautiful morning! While walking on the beach, Michael tried holding Laura's hand, but she wouldn't because it throws one off balance while walking on sand for exercise. This marked the second time that morning that Laura expressed her displeasure with how the morning was progressing. On the way back, after another futile hand-holding attempt, Michael told her that she wouldn't regret holding his hand, got on one knee, and asked her to marry him! She obviously said YES! and could say nothing but, "OH!....WOW!...." for the next ten minutes.Michael and Laura then had a delicious breakfast at the Sunshine Cafe on Hilton Head Island, called family and friends, and then went out to a nice dinner in the evening.
How We Met
This classic love story begins in the Fall of 2007 at Ball State University. Laura was a junior studying elementary education and had recently joined the Alpha Chi Omega sorority. A year younger, Michael was in his second year at Ball State studying architecture. Like Laura, Michael was also in a Greek organization, being a proud member of the fraternity of Phi Gamma Delta (FIJI).The Fijis and Alpha Chis participated in a number of social events that year and it was during one of those events that Michael and Laura were introduced. Their time together grew over the next year and a half, and as a result, so did their friendship.It was in the summer of 2008, recently after Michael had turned the ripe age of 21, that he realized his true feelings towards Laura Sims. From that moment, Michael embarked on a semester-long endeavor to win the affection of Laura. Although Laura and Michael were close friends at that time, Laura did not immediately reciprocate the feelings that Michael had expressed. That however, did not deter Michael in the least, and he held out hope that one day, Laura would change her mind.And she did. It was December 20, 2008 when Laura and Michael finally went out on their first official date. From there, the rest is history. Laura graduated a year ahead of Michael in 2009 and worked in Indianaplis as a 3rd grade teacher while Michael finished his final year of architecture at Ball State. When Michael decided to go to Clemson University for graduate school, Laura made the decision to also move to South Carolina. Laura found a wonderful job teaching second grade at Hilton Head Island elementary school and Michael found the charming pleasure of football and southern dialect between studying in Charleston and Clemson. Laura is still currently teaching in Hilton Head while Michael finishes his final semester at Clemson.
